Who We Are

One horse turned to two, and two became four. Now, we have 16 specially trained horses who, together with a team of certified instructors, lead those who pass through our swinging gates along a path of discovery, growth and renewal.

It began with a horse.

We offer a full spectrum of therapeutic, educational and team-building programs, tailored for both adults and children. Through equine-based exercises, we work toward a range of goals—whether you’re looking for professional development or to tackle personal challenges.

 

A New Perspective

The heart of what we do at New Day Ranch lies within our extraordinary horses. These majestic animals are more affecting and perceptive than most of us understand. By encouraging us to examine how we think and feel, horses help us uncover our own strengths and discover new ways to cope, communicate and engage with the world around us.
